以太坊钱包可以创建多少个地址?你需要知道的

以太坊作为一种支持智能合约的平台,其在区块链技术发展中的地位不容忽视。在这个去中心化、匿名性强的网络环境中,钱包扮演着至关重要的角色。以太坊钱包不仅能帮助用户存储ETH,还可以创建多个地址来管理不同的资产和交易。那么,以太坊钱包可以创建多少个地址呢?这个问题的答案要从以太坊的地址生成机制说起。

首先,了解以太坊地址的生成机制非常重要。以太坊地址是通过公私钥对生成的。具体来说,以太坊使用的是一种非对称加密算法,即椭圆曲线数字签名算法(ECDSA)。每当用户想要创建一个新地址时,只需生成一个新的私钥对应的公钥,然后通过哈希算法计算出以太坊地址。这个过程是非常快速且高效的,因此在理论上,以太坊钱包可以生成几乎无限的地址。

在实际操作中,一个用户通常不会为每个交易创建一个新地址,而是会出于管理和安全考量,合理使用多个地址。不同的地址可以用来区分不同的交易,比如一个地址用来接收工资,另一个地址用来投资。从这个角度来看,用户创建地址的数量实际上受限于其自身的管理需要。

随着数字货币的普及,越来越多的人开始使用以太坊钱包。为了更好地服务于用户,各种钱包应用应运而生,包括硬件钱包、软件钱包、在线钱包等。这些钱包工具通常提供简便的创建地址的功能,确保用户能够轻松管理他们的以太坊资产。

接下来,我们将深入探讨与以太坊钱包和地址相关的几个关键问题,以帮助用户更加了解这一领域。

以太坊地址是如何生成的?

以太坊地址的生成过程分为几个重要的步骤,理解这个过程将有助于用户更好地管理他们的数字资产。首先,用户通过随机数生成器生成一个随机的私钥。私钥是一个256位的二进制数,它是用户能够控制和管理其以太坊资产的唯一凭证。

一旦私钥生成,下一步就是通过椭圆曲线算法(Secp256k1)计算出对应的公钥。公钥可以被视为用户地址的“公开身份”,而私钥则需要保密以防止别人访问用户的资产。公钥的生成是一个单向过程,意味着从公钥无法反向推导出私钥。

在得到公钥后,钱包将其通过Keccak-256哈希算法进行处理,以生成以太坊地址。以太坊地址的最后20字节(40个十六进制字符)就构成了用户在以太坊网络中的唯一标识。这一地址的生成方式使得即便是大量的用户也能够在同一网络中拥有各自独特的地址,避免了资产管理上的混乱。

另外,值得一提的是,以太坊地址的格式通常以“0x”开头,这样也便于用户在视觉上快速区分以太坊地址与其他类型地址。总结来说,以太坊地址的生成过程涉及到私钥的生成、公钥的派生以及地址的创建,确保了用户在整个流程中的安全性和隐私性。

管理多个以太坊地址的最佳实践是什么?

管理多个以太坊地址并不是一件简单的事情,尤其是当用户拥有较大数字资产时,安全性和管理性都至关重要。下面我们将探讨一些最佳实践,帮助用户更好地管理多个以太坊地址。

首先,选择一个合适的钱包是管理多个地址的关键。例如,用户可以选择硬件钱包,这类钱包的安全性相对较高,能够有效地保护私钥不被恶意软件或黑客攻击。同时,硬件钱包通常支持多个地址的管理,使得用户可以将不同的资产或用途划分到多个地址中。

其次,用户应当制定合理的命名规则和记录方法,以便在多个地址中快速识别和管理。可以考虑采用功能性的命名方式,例如“工资收入”、“投资账户”等,方便记忆和使用。此外,可以用电子表格等工具来记录不同地址对应的用途及其余额,以便于更好地进行资产管理。

再者,定期检查和更新地址的使用情况同样重要。用户可以定期查看每个地址的交易记录,以确保没有异常活动。此外,合理的资产分配和风险管理也应随着市场的变化而调整,确保用户的资产安全和盈利能力。

最后,用户应该增强安全意识,防止网络钓鱼和其他攻击。使用强密码、双重身份验证等措施都是保护钱包安全的有效手段。同时,保持软件的更新,确保钱包和设备上安装的最新安全补丁也是不可忽视的防护措施。

以太坊地址在交易中的作用是什么?

以太坊地址在交易过程中的作用非常关键。每一笔交易都需要指定发送者和接收者的地址,这样才能确保资产的正确传递。以太坊的去中心化特性让用户通过地址能够直接进行点对点的交易,不依赖于第三方机构。

在进行一笔以太坊交易时,首先,发送者需要确认其钱包中有足够的ETH,以支付交易手续费。每笔交易都需要支付一定的“Gas费”,具体费用根据网络的拥堵情况而定。用户需要确保其相关地址中有足够的余额,才能顺利完成交易。

发起交易时,用户需要指定目标地址,这个地址将是交易的接收者。系统将利用区块链技术记录这笔交易,同时生成相应的交易哈希,确保交易的可追溯性。交易完成后,接收者的地址将实现余额的增减,用户可以通过区块链浏览器实时追踪交易状态。

除了在交易中扮演接收者和发送者的角色外,以太坊地址还可以用于接收智能合约的资金。智能合约是在区块链上运行的自动化合约,通过调用特定的函数,用户可以实现各种复杂的交易逻辑,而这些操作都需要依赖于地址的指定与确认。

总的来说,以太坊地址在交易中作为资产流动的有效载体,不仅支持用户之间的直接交互,也为各种应用和服务提供了基础,促进了整个生态系统的发展。

如何安全存储以太坊地址及其私钥?

安全存储以太坊地址及其私钥无疑是保障数字资产的重要环节。私钥就像用户的银行密码,一旦泄露,资产便有可能被盗取。因此,用户在管理私钥时需要采取多重措施,以确保其安全性。

首先,使用冷钱包存储私钥是一个普遍被接受的做法。冷钱包是指未连接互联网的设备,如硬件钱包或纸钱包。硬件钱包例如Ledger和Trezor等提供了高安全性的存储解决方案,而纸钱包是一种相对简易的方式,即将私钥和对应的公钥打印在纸上,妥善保存。

其次,用户可以考虑使用密码管理器来存储私钥和钱包地址。许多密码管理器提供多重加密,能够有效防止未授权访问。同时,用户可以创建安全的备份,确保在设备丢失或损坏时能够恢复私钥和地址信息。

此外,设置强密码和启用双重身份验证(2FA)同样非常重要。密码应包含大小写字母、数字及符号,并定期进行更新;而2FA则为用户的账户提供了一层额外的安全保护,即便密码泄露,攻击者也无法轻易访问账户。

最后,用户还应提高安全意识,防范网络钓鱼和恶意软件攻击。避免在不安全或不明的网站上输入私钥,定期更新设备的安全补丁,使用最新版本的软件,以确保安全性。在数字资产日益增长的今天,做好私钥的安全存储显得尤为重要。

通过上述问题的深入探讨,希望能够帮助用户更好地理解以太坊钱包和地址的相关知识,并在其数字资产管理中实现更高效、更安全的操作。